One judge, in particular, has captured attention through her decisive actions in high-stakes cases: Judge Susan Illston. As a United States District Judge based in San Francisco, Illston's rulings have had far-reaching implications for government operations and constitutional law.
Judge Susan Illston is an experienced federal judge appointed by President Bill Clinton. Her courtroom, located in the Northern District of California, often hears cases with national significance. In May 2025, Judge Susan Illston temporarily blocked a sweeping Trump administration plan aiming to reorganize the federal government. Her temporary restraining order put a pause on mass layoffs across 20 federal agencies. This decision emphasized the need for executive actions to follow constitutional procedures and involve Congress for large-scale government changes.

Illston clearly stated that major government overhauls require congressional partnership, not just executive orders. She ordered the administration to submit all agency restructuring plans to the court, underscoring transparency and oversight. Judge Susan Illston's rulings have immediate and tangible effects. The temporary restraining order brought relief to thousands of federal workers who faced abrupt terminations. Agencies including the Departments of State, Treasury, Veterans Affairs, and others were directly affected.
By requiring the Trump administration to justify its plans and halt further layoffs, Illston reinforced the judiciary's role as a safeguard against executive overreach.
